Fright at Llanon


No waders on the flooded field at Llanrhystud this morning but a gannet and rapidly-flying scoters at sea and a little egret on the rocky point. At Morfa Llanon, 5 golden plovers and 12 turnstones on the beach. Newly sown winter cereals have replaced last years’ stubbles. An unexpected female pheasant sitting on the shingle took off two feet from me, making me jump and swear! Sitting on the bench back at the car park, I spotted a red-throated diver fairly close inshore.
